What is "result" in English? Definition and Explanations
Meaning of "result": a phenomenon that follows and is caused by some previous phenomenon
Noun
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": issue or terminate (in a specified way, state, etc.); end
Verb
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": a statement that solves a problem or explains how to solve the problem
Noun
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": have as a result or residue
Verb
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": something that results
Noun
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": come about or follow as a consequence
Verb
Hyphenation: re‧sult
Meaning of "result": the semantic role of the noun phrase whose referent exists only by virtue of the activity denoted by the verb in the clause
Noun
Hyphenation: re‧sult
